Giannis Antetokounmpo to the Knicks: Is the Trade just delayed?
The potential arrival of Giannis Antetokounmpo to the Knicks remains at the center of speculation, despite previous talks between the Bucks and New York ending without agreement
Until recently, Giannis Antetokounmpo was being linked to several teams for the 2027 Free Agency, at the expiration of his contract with the Bucks. According to Shams Charania, however, his future could already be taking shape.
Sources told ESPN that New York has emerged as the only team Giannis Antetokounmpo desires outside of Milwaukee during the offseason, and the Knicks and Bucks engaged in talks for a period of time.

A player like Antetokounmpo would be tempting for any team, and the Knicks are no exception. According to the well-known NBA insider, in addition to the interest shown by New York, Giannis himself is reportedly very attracted to the idea of playing in the Big Apple, even going so far as to name it the only team he would want to join if he decided to leave the Bucks.
There has long been a belief that Giannis’ days in Milwaukee are numbered. Whether it happens this year, during the season, or next summer, it’s only a matter of time.

Moreover, the two franchises were in contact last summer, specifically in August, discussing a possible trade to complete the deal before the start of training camps. However, the Knicks’ offer was not considered sufficient by the Bucks to part ways with their superstar.

In the past, Giannis Antetokounmpo had always denied rumors linking him to other teams, but today this possibility seems more tangible than a few seasons ago. It remains to be seen whether the Greek star will wear a new jersey in the coming years or continue his journey in Milwaukee, further cementing his role as the franchise’s icon.
